@@ -0,0 +1,890 @@
|
||||
// :SHOW:1
|
||||
// :CATEGORY:Flying NPC's
|
||||
// :NAME:Opensim Ridable NPC
|
||||
// :AUTHOR:Ferd Frederix
|
||||
// :KEYWORDS:
|
||||
// :CREATED:2015-03-17 10:27:54
|
||||
// :EDITED:2015-04-14 11:57:50
|
||||
// :ID:1073
|
||||
// :NUM:1730
|
||||
// :REV:0.5
|
||||
// :WORLD:OpenSim
|
||||
// :DESCRIPTION:
|
||||
// Rideable NPC dragon ( and other rideable creatures) Original script by Shin Ingen
|
||||
// :CODE:
|
||||
|
||||
|
||||
|
||||
// Rev 0.1 2014-12-08 compiles
|
||||
// Rev 0.2 2014-12-09 sound files added
|
||||
// Rev 0.3 2014-12-25 sit fixed
|
||||
// Rev 0.4 2014-12-27 dragon collider activated
|
||||
// Rev 0.5 2015-03-17 Archived version
|
||||
|
||||
//*******************************************************
|
||||
// Original Vehicle by Shin Ingen @ http://ingen-lab.com:8002
|
||||
// LSL | OPENSIM | BulletSim | Varregion
|
||||
// iTEC + e3s + DC (ENGINE SPEED SENSITIVE STEERING WITH DYNAMIC CAMERA)
|
||||
//*******************************************************
|
||||
|
||||
integer gInProduction = TRUE; // Will die if in Production mode and avatar is unseated. Uses a Rezzer
|
||||
integer gDebug = FALSE; // set to TRUE or FALSE for debug chat on various actions
|
||||
|
||||
integer DragonChannelBack = 549898; // channel the dragon talks back on.
|
||||
integer DragonChannel = 549897; // secret channel to comm with Dragons. set to zero to not care about them
|
||||
|
||||
|
||||
|
||||
|
||||
// NPC Sit
|
||||
vector gSitPos = <0.35,0,0.85>;
|
||||
vector gSitRot = <0,1,0>;
|
||||
|
||||
|
||||
string dragonState; // flyingslow, flyingfast, or sitting
|
||||
string whatsplaying; // the currently playing NPC automation
|
||||
|
||||
integer turning ; // set to true if we are turning, otherwaise, false
|
||||
|
||||
// Animation Control
|
||||
|
||||
// NPC animations have times that they run, then they return to a state
|
||||
key gNPCKey;
|
||||
|
||||
string gDragonGrowlAnim = "DragonGrowl";
|
||||
integer gDragonGrowlAnimTimeout = 4;
|
||||
|
||||
string gDragonFlySlowAnim = "DragonFlySlow";
|
||||
integer gDragonFlySlowAnimTimeout = 1;
|
||||
|
||||
string gDragonFlyFastAnim = "DragonFlyFast";
|
||||
integer gDragonFlyFastAnimTimeout = 1;
|
||||
|
||||
string gDragonSitAnim1 = "DragonStand1";
|
||||
integer gDragonSitAnim1Timeout = 1;
|
||||
|
||||
string gDragonSitAnim2 = "DragonStand2";
|
||||
integer gDragonSitAnim2Timeout = 1;
|
||||
|
||||
///////////////////////// VEHICLE CODE BELOW /////////////////////////////
|
||||
integer gForward; // tru for forward flight, false if backing up Beep Beep
|
||||
integer gSpeeding; // TRUE if we are flying fast
|
||||
integer gPhysEng=1; // 0=ODE| 1=Bullet
|
||||
|
||||
//---HUMAN ANIMATION VARIABLES-----------------------------------------------
|
||||
string gAvatarState; // sitting, right, left
|
||||
string gLastAnimation; // the last animation played on the owner
|
||||
|
||||
string gDrivingAnim = "ride-carousel";
|
||||
string gAvatarSitAnim = "ride-carousel";
|
||||
string gAvatarRAnim = "ride-carousel";
|
||||
string gAvatarLAnim = "ride-carousel";
|
||||
|
||||
//---SOUND VARIABLES---------------------------------------------------
|
||||
string gSoundLoopIdle = "wing-flap-3"; //
|
||||
string gSoundLoopSlow = "wing-flap-2";
|
||||
string gSoundLoopAggressive = "wing-flap-1";
|
||||
string gSoundStop = "monster-short-roar"; // Get off the dragon
|
||||
string gSoundStartup = "monster-short-roar"; // Got permissions
|
||||
string gGrowlSound= "GrowlSound"; // Menu
|
||||
string gFlameSound= "flame whoosh"; // Menu
|
||||
string gSteamSound= "whoosh-puff"; // Menu
|
||||
|
||||
|
||||
|
||||
string gNewSound; // new sound to play
|
||||
string gOldSound;
|
||||
//---------------------------------------------------------------------
|
||||
|
||||
|
||||
|
||||
|
||||
//---PERMISSION VARIABLES---------------------------------------------
|
||||
integer gDrivePermit = 1; // 0=EVERYONE 1=OWNERONLY
|
||||
string gSitMessage = "Ride";
|
||||
string gUrNotAllowedMessage = "Dragon is Locked";
|
||||
vector gSitTarget_Pos = <2.5,1.6,1.9>;
|
||||
key gAgent;
|
||||
integer gRun; //ENGINE RUNNING
|
||||
integer gMoving; //VEHICLE MOVING
|
||||
//integer gIdle;
|
||||
//---END PREMISSION----------------------------------------------------
|
||||
|
||||
//---CAMERA VARIABLES--------------------------------------------------
|
||||
//***CONSTANT**********************************************************
|
||||
integer gCamFixed=0; // INITVAL=0 0=FOLLOW CAM 1=FIXED CAM
|
||||
//integer gCamAct; // INITVAL=1 0=INACTIVE 1=ACTIVE
|
||||
//integer gCamFocLocked; // INITVAL=FALSE (TRUE or FALSE)
|
||||
//integer gCamPoslocked; // INITVAL=FALSE (TRUE or FALSE)
|
||||
//***SLIDERS***********************************************************
|
||||
//float gCamBAng; // INITVAL=2.0 (0 to 180) DEGREES
|
||||
//float gCamBLag; // INITVAL=0.1 (0 to 3) SECONDS
|
||||
//float gCamDist; // INITVAL=8.0 (0.5 to 10) METERS
|
||||
//float gCamFocLag; // INITVAL=0.1 (0 to 3) SECONDS
|
||||
//float gCamFocThresh; // INITVAL=0.5 (0 to 4) METERS
|
||||
//float gCamPitch; // INITVAL=20.0 (-45 to 80) DEGREES
|
||||
//float gCamPoslag; // INITVAL=0.1 (0 to 3) SECONDS
|
||||
//float gCamPosthresh; // INITVAL=0.5 (0 to 4) METERS
|
||||
//vector gCamFocOff; // INITVAL=<0.10,0,0> <-10,-10,-10> to <10,10,10> METERS
|
||||
//----END CAMERA-------------------------------------------------------
|
||||
|
||||
//---iTEC - STOCK ENGINE GLOBAL VARIABLES------------------------------
|
||||
list gTSvarList;
|
||||
float gVLMT=0.90; //INITVAL=0.90
|
||||
float gVLMDT=0.10; //INITVAL=0.10
|
||||
vector gVLFT=<8.0, 3000.0, 8.0>; //INITVAL=<8.0, 3000.0, 8.0>
|
||||
vector gVAFT=<0.10, 0.10, 0.10>; //INITVAL=<0.10, 0.10, 0.10>
|
||||
float gVADE=0.20; //INITVAL=0.20
|
||||
float gVADT=0.50; //INITVAL=0.10
|
||||
float gVAMT=1.0; //INITVAL=0.10
|
||||
float gVAMDT=0.10; //INITVAL=0.10
|
||||
float gVLDE=1.0; //INITVAL=1.0
|
||||
float gVLDT=0.10; //INITVAL=0.10
|
||||
float gVVAE=0.50; //INITVAL=0.50
|
||||
float gVVAT=5.0; //INITVAL=5.0
|
||||
float gVHE=0.0; //INITVAL=0.0
|
||||
float gVHT=0.0; //INITVAL=0.0
|
||||
float gVHH=0.0; //INITVAL=0.0
|
||||
float gVB=0.9; //INITVAL=0.0
|
||||
float gVBE=1.0; //INITVAL=1.0
|
||||
float gVBM=0.5; //INITVAL=0.5
|
||||
float gVBT=0.5; //INITVAL=0.5
|
||||
float gVerticalThrust=7.0;
|
||||
//---------------------------------------------------------------------
|
||||
|
||||
//---iTEC POWERTRAIN + (e3s) GLOBAL VARIABLES -------------------------
|
||||
integer gGear;
|
||||
|
||||
float gGearPower;
|
||||
float gReversePower = -5;
|
||||
list gGearPowerList = [ 5, // HOVER
|
||||
15, // 15-KNOTS
|
||||
30, // 30-KNOTS
|
||||
40, // 40-KNOTS
|
||||
50, // 50-KNOTS
|
||||
60, // 60-KNOTS
|
||||
70, // 70-KNOTS
|
||||
100, // 100-KNOTS
|
||||
150, // 150-KNOTS
|
||||
200, // 200-KNOTS
|
||||
225, // 225-KNOTS
|
||||
250 // 250-KNOTS
|
||||
];
|
||||
|
||||
float gTurnMulti=1;
|
||||
float gTurnRatio;
|
||||
list gTurnRatioList;
|
||||
string gGearName;
|
||||
list gGearNameList =[ "HOVER",
|
||||
"15-KNOTS",
|
||||
"20-KNOTS",
|
||||
"40-KNOTS",
|
||||
"50-KNOTS",
|
||||
"60-KNOTS",
|
||||
"70-KNOTS",
|
||||
"100-KNOTS",
|
||||
"150-KNOTS",
|
||||
"200-KNOTS",
|
||||
"225-KNOTS",
|
||||
"250-KNOTS"
|
||||
];
|
||||
float gSpeed=0;
|
||||
//---------------------------------------------------------------------
|
||||
|
||||
|
||||
//---MENU HANDLER------------------------------------------------------
|
||||
list MENU_MAIN = ["-","Align","-", "Steam", "Flame","Growl","-", "Help", "-"]; // up to 12 items in list
|
||||
integer menu_handler;
|
||||
integer menu_channel;
|
||||
//---------------------------------------------------------------------
|
||||
|
||||
//=======================================================================
|
||||
//==== E N D G L O B A L V A R I A B L E D E C L A R A T I O N ====
|
||||
//=======================================================================
|
||||
|
||||
DEBUG(string str)
|
||||
{
|
||||
if (gDebug)
|
||||
llSay(0,llGetScriptName()+":" + str); // Send the owner debug info so you can chase NPCS
|
||||
}
|
||||
|
||||
// pipeline for animations for the owner
|
||||
AvatarAnimate(string animation)
|
||||
{
|
||||
return;
|
||||
|
||||
if (animation != gLastAnimation) {
|
||||
DEBUG("*** Avatar start anim:" + animation);
|
||||
llStartAnimation(animation);
|
||||
|
||||
if (llStringLength(gLastAnimation)) {
|
||||
llStopAnimation(gLastAnimation);
|
||||
DEBUG("stop anim:" + gLastAnimation);
|
||||
}
|
||||
gLastAnimation = animation;
|
||||
}
|
||||
}
|
||||
|
||||
// and for the NPC
|
||||
NPCAnimate(string what, float howlong)
|
||||
{
|
||||
if (whatsplaying != what) {
|
||||
DEBUG("*** NPC start animation " + what + " for " + (string) howlong + " seconds");
|
||||
osNpcPlayAnimation(gNPCKey, what);
|
||||
|
||||
if (llStringLength(whatsplaying)) {
|
||||
DEBUG("Stopping NPC animation " + whatsplaying);
|
||||
osNpcStopAnimation(gNPCKey, whatsplaying);
|
||||
}
|
||||
llSetTimerEvent(howlong);
|
||||
whatsplaying = what;
|
||||
}
|
||||
}
|
||||
|
||||
|
||||
// Get a safe rotation
|
||||
SafeMode() {
|
||||
vector here = llGetPos();
|
||||
vector rotv = llRot2Euler(llGetRot());
|
||||
rotation rot = llEuler2Rot(<0,0,rotv.z>);
|
||||
llSetRot(rot);
|
||||
}
|
||||
|
||||
|
||||
// Make the mouth move and play a sound
|
||||
Growl()
|
||||
{
|
||||
DEBUG("Growl");
|
||||
llTriggerSound(gGrowlSound,1.0);
|
||||
llMessageLinked(LINK_SET,1,"growl","");
|
||||
NPCAnimate(gDragonGrowlAnim ,gDragonGrowlAnimTimeout);
|
||||
}
|
||||
|
||||
// Make the mouth move and play a sound
|
||||
Flame()
|
||||
{
|
||||
DEBUG("Flame");
|
||||
llTriggerSound(gFlameSound,1.0);
|
||||
llMessageLinked(LINK_SET,1,"Flame","");
|
||||
NPCAnimate(gDragonGrowlAnim ,gDragonGrowlAnimTimeout);
|
||||
}
|
||||
|
||||
// Make the mouth move and play a sound
|
||||
Steam()
|
||||
{
|
||||
DEBUG("Steam");
|
||||
llTriggerSound(gSteamSound,1.0);
|
||||
llMessageLinked(LINK_SET,1,"Steam","");
|
||||
NPCAnimate(gDragonGrowlAnim ,gDragonGrowlAnimTimeout);
|
||||
}
|
||||
|
||||
|
||||
|
||||
|
||||
init_TSvar(integer i){
|
||||
if (i==0){
|
||||
gTSvarList = [ 3.0, // how fast to reach max speed
|
||||
0.10, // how fast to reach min speed or zero
|
||||
<7.0,3000.0,100.0>, // XYZ linear friction
|
||||
<0.10,0.10,0.20>, // XYZ angular friction
|
||||
0.90, // how fast turning force is applied
|
||||
0.50, // how fast turning force is released
|
||||
1.0, // adjusted on 0.7.6
|
||||
0.10,
|
||||
0.20,
|
||||
0.10,
|
||||
0.50,
|
||||
5.0,
|
||||
0.0,
|
||||
0.0,
|
||||
0.0,
|
||||
0.9,
|
||||
1.0,
|
||||
0.5,
|
||||
0.5
|
||||
];
|
||||
}else{
|
||||
gTSvarList = [ 0.50, // how fast to reach max speed
|
||||
10, // how fast to reach min speed or zero
|
||||
<1.0,1.0,1.0>, // XYZ linear friction
|
||||
<1.0,1000.0,1000.0>, // XYZ angular friction
|
||||
0.20, // how fast turning force is applied
|
||||
0.1, // how fast turning force is released
|
||||
0.1, // adjusted on 0.7.6
|
||||
10.0,
|
||||
0.10,
|
||||
10.0,
|
||||
1.0,
|
||||
2.0,
|
||||
0.0,
|
||||
0.0,
|
||||
0.0,
|
||||
0.99,
|
||||
1.0,
|
||||
0.5,
|
||||
0.5
|
||||
];
|
||||
}
|
||||
gVLMT=llList2Float(gTSvarList,0);
|
||||
gVLMDT=llList2Float(gTSvarList,1);
|
||||
gVLFT=llList2Vector(gTSvarList,2);
|
||||
gVAFT=llList2Vector(gTSvarList,3);
|
||||
gVAMT=llList2Float(gTSvarList,4);
|
||||
gVAMDT=llList2Float(gTSvarList,5);
|
||||
gVLDE=llList2Float(gTSvarList,6);
|
||||
gVLDT=llList2Float(gTSvarList,7);
|
||||
gVADE=llList2Float(gTSvarList,8);
|
||||
gVADT=llList2Float(gTSvarList,9);
|
||||
gVVAE=llList2Float(gTSvarList,10);
|
||||
gVVAT=llList2Float(gTSvarList,11);
|
||||
gVHE=llList2Float(gTSvarList,12);
|
||||
gVHT=llList2Float(gTSvarList,13);
|
||||
gVHH=llList2Float(gTSvarList,14);
|
||||
gVB=llList2Float(gTSvarList,15);
|
||||
gVBE=llList2Float(gTSvarList,16);
|
||||
gVBM=llList2Float(gTSvarList,17);
|
||||
gVBT=llList2Float(gTSvarList,18);
|
||||
}
|
||||
|
||||
init_PhysEng(){
|
||||
string msg;
|
||||
|
||||
|
||||
if(gPhysEng==0){
|
||||
|
||||
init_TSvar(0);
|
||||
gTurnRatioList = [ 1.4, // HOVER
|
||||
2.4, // 15-KNOTS
|
||||
2.4, // 30-KNOTS
|
||||
2.5, // 40-KNOTS
|
||||
4.5, // 50-KNOTS
|
||||
5.0, // 60-KNOTS
|
||||
5.5, // 70-KNOTS
|
||||
6.5, // 100-KNOTS
|
||||
7.5, // 150-KNOTS
|
||||
10.0, // 200-KNOTS
|
||||
10.0, // 225-KNOTS
|
||||
10.0 // 250-KNOTS
|
||||
];
|
||||
gGearPowerList = [ 5, // HOVER
|
||||
15, // 15-KNOTS
|
||||
30, // 30-KNOTS
|
||||
40, // 40-KNOTS
|
||||
50, // 50-KNOTS
|
||||
60, // 60-KNOTS
|
||||
70, // 70-KNOTS
|
||||
100, // 100-KNOTS
|
||||
150, // 150-KNOTS
|
||||
200, // 200-KNOTS
|
||||
225, // 225-KNOTS
|
||||
250 // 250-KNOTS
|
||||
];
|
||||
|
||||
|
||||
}else{
|
||||
gTurnMulti=1;
|
||||
init_TSvar(1);
|
||||
gTurnRatioList = [ 1.3, // HOVER
|
||||
1.2, // 15-KNOTS
|
||||
1.4, // 30-KNOTS
|
||||
2.0, // 40-KNOTS
|
||||
2.9, // 50-KNOTS
|
||||
3.3, // 60-KNOTS
|
||||
5.0, // 70-KNOTS
|
||||
6.0, // 100-KNOTS
|
||||
7.0, // 150-KNOTS
|
||||
8.0, // 200-KNOTS
|
||||
9.0, // 225-KNOTS
|
||||
10.0 // 250-KNOTS
|
||||
];
|
||||
|
||||
gGearPowerList = [ 5, // HOVER
|
||||
15, // 15-KNOTS
|
||||
30, // 30-KNOTS
|
||||
40, // 40-KNOTS
|
||||
50, // 50-KNOTS
|
||||
60, // 60-KNOTS
|
||||
70, // 70-KNOTS
|
||||
100, // 100-KNOTS
|
||||
150, // 150-KNOTS
|
||||
200, // 200-KNOTS
|
||||
225, // 225-KNOTS
|
||||
250 // 250-KNOTS
|
||||
];
|
||||
|
||||
}
|
||||
|
||||
}
|
||||
|
||||
|
||||
|
||||
init_engine(){
|
||||
gRun = FALSE;
|
||||
llSetSitText(gSitMessage);
|
||||
llCollisionSound("", 0.0);
|
||||
|
||||
|
||||
|
||||
llSetLinkPrimitiveParamsFast(LINK_ALL_CHILDREN, [PRIM_PHYSICS_SHAPE_TYPE, PRIM_PHYSICS_SHAPE_NONE]);
|
||||
|
||||
}
|
||||
|
||||
init_followCam(){
|
||||
|
||||
powershift(0);
|
||||
llSetCameraParams([
|
||||
CAMERA_ACTIVE, 1, // 0=INACTIVE 1=ACTIVE
|
||||
CAMERA_BEHINDNESS_ANGLE, 15.0, // (0 to 180) DEGREES
|
||||
CAMERA_BEHINDNESS_LAG, 1.0, // (0 to 3) SECONDS
|
||||
CAMERA_DISTANCE, 30.0, // ( 0.5 to 10) METERS
|
||||
CAMERA_PITCH, 6.0, // (-45 to 80) DEGREES
|
||||
CAMERA_POSITION_LOCKED, FALSE, // (TRUE or FALSE)
|
||||
CAMERA_POSITION_LAG, 0.01, // (0 to 3) SECONDS
|
||||
CAMERA_POSITION_THRESHOLD, 30.0, // (0 to 4) METERS
|
||||
CAMERA_FOCUS_LOCKED, FALSE, // (TRUE or FALSE)
|
||||
CAMERA_FOCUS_LAG, 0.01 , // (0 to 3) SECONDS
|
||||
CAMERA_FOCUS_THRESHOLD, 0.01, // (0 to 4) METERS
|
||||
CAMERA_FOCUS_OFFSET, <0.0,0.0,0.0> // <-10,-10,-10> to <10,10,10> METERS
|
||||
]);
|
||||
}
|
||||
|
||||
init_fixedCam(float degrees) {
|
||||
rotation sitRot = llAxisAngle2Rot(<0, 0, 1>, degrees * PI);
|
||||
llSetCameraEyeOffset(<-20.0, 0, 8> * sitRot);
|
||||
llSetCameraAtOffset(<4, 0, 0> * sitRot);
|
||||
llForceMouselook(FALSE);
|
||||
}
|
||||
|
||||
set_engine(){
|
||||
integer vfW = VEHICLE_FLAG_HOVER_WATER_ONLY | VEHICLE_FLAG_HOVER_TERRAIN_ONLY | VEHICLE_FLAG_HOVER_GLOBAL_HEIGHT;
|
||||
integer vfG = VEHICLE_FLAG_NO_DEFLECTION_UP | VEHICLE_FLAG_LIMIT_ROLL_ONLY | VEHICLE_FLAG_HOVER_UP_ONLY | VEHICLE_FLAG_LIMIT_MOTOR_UP;
|
||||
integer vfA = VEHICLE_FLAG_HOVER_GLOBAL_HEIGHT;
|
||||
llSetVehicleType(VEHICLE_TYPE_AIRPLANE);
|
||||
llSetVehicleRotationParam(VEHICLE_REFERENCE_FRAME, <0.00000, 0.00000, 0.00000, 0.00000>);
|
||||
llSetVehicleFloatParam(VEHICLE_LINEAR_MOTOR_TIMESCALE, gVLMT);
|
||||
llSetVehicleFloatParam(VEHICLE_LINEAR_MOTOR_DECAY_TIMESCALE, gVLMDT);
|
||||
llSetVehicleVectorParam(VEHICLE_LINEAR_FRICTION_TIMESCALE, gVLFT );
|
||||
llSetVehicleVectorParam(VEHICLE_ANGULAR_FRICTION_TIMESCALE, gVAFT );
|
||||
llSetVehicleFloatParam(VEHICLE_ANGULAR_MOTOR_TIMESCALE, gVAMT);
|
||||
llSetVehicleFloatParam(VEHICLE_ANGULAR_MOTOR_DECAY_TIMESCALE, gVAMDT);
|
||||
llSetVehicleFloatParam(VEHICLE_LINEAR_DEFLECTION_EFFICIENCY, gVLDE);
|
||||
llSetVehicleFloatParam(VEHICLE_LINEAR_DEFLECTION_TIMESCALE, gVLDT);
|
||||
llSetVehicleFloatParam(VEHICLE_ANGULAR_DEFLECTION_EFFICIENCY, gVADE);
|
||||
llSetVehicleFloatParam(VEHICLE_ANGULAR_DEFLECTION_TIMESCALE, gVADT);
|
||||
llSetVehicleFloatParam(VEHICLE_VERTICAL_ATTRACTION_EFFICIENCY, gVVAE);
|
||||
llSetVehicleFloatParam(VEHICLE_VERTICAL_ATTRACTION_TIMESCALE, gVVAT);
|
||||
llSetVehicleFloatParam(VEHICLE_HOVER_EFFICIENCY, gVHE );
|
||||
llSetVehicleFloatParam(VEHICLE_HOVER_TIMESCALE, gVHT );
|
||||
llSetVehicleFloatParam(VEHICLE_HOVER_HEIGHT, gVHH );
|
||||
llSetVehicleFloatParam(VEHICLE_BUOYANCY, gVB );
|
||||
llSetVehicleFloatParam( VEHICLE_BANKING_EFFICIENCY, gVBE );
|
||||
llSetVehicleFloatParam( VEHICLE_BANKING_MIX, gVBM );
|
||||
llSetVehicleFloatParam( VEHICLE_BANKING_TIMESCALE, gVBT );
|
||||
}
|
||||
|
||||
powershift(integer g){
|
||||
if(gRun & ! gMoving){
|
||||
if(gCamFixed==0){
|
||||
llSetCameraParams([CAMERA_DISTANCE,20.0]);
|
||||
}
|
||||
} else {
|
||||
vector vel = llGetVel();
|
||||
float speed = llVecMag(vel);
|
||||
if (speed <=20){
|
||||
if(gCamFixed==0){
|
||||
llSetCameraParams([CAMERA_DISTANCE,20.0]);
|
||||
}
|
||||
}
|
||||
else if ((speed >=21) || (speed <=50)){
|
||||
if(gCamFixed==0){
|
||||
llSetCameraParams([CAMERA_DISTANCE,20.0]);
|
||||
}
|
||||
}
|
||||
else if (speed >=51) {
|
||||
if(gCamFixed==0){
|
||||
llSetCameraParams([CAMERA_DISTANCE,10.0]);
|
||||
}
|
||||
}
|
||||
}
|
||||
gGearPower = llList2Integer(gGearPowerList, g);
|
||||
}
|
||||
|
||||
gearshift(integer g){
|
||||
gGearName = llList2String(gGearNameList, g);
|
||||
flightSound();
|
||||
llSay(0,gGearName);
|
||||
}
|
||||
|
||||
nearestpi(){
|
||||
// ALIGNS THE VEHICLE EAST WEST SOUTH NORTH BASED ON CURRENT ROTATION (PRESTAGE AND STAGE DURING DRAG MODE)
|
||||
vector Rad = llRot2Euler( llGetRootRotation() );
|
||||
llSetRot( llEuler2Rot( <Rad.x, Rad.y, llRound( Rad.z / PI_BY_TWO ) * PI_BY_TWO > ) );
|
||||
}
|
||||
|
||||
menu(key user,string title,list buttons)
|
||||
{
|
||||
llListenRemove(menu_handler);
|
||||
menu_channel = (integer)(llFrand(99999.0) * -1);
|
||||
menu_handler = llListen(menu_channel,"","","");
|
||||
llDialog(user,title,buttons,menu_channel);
|
||||
llSetTimerEvent(30.0);
|
||||
}
|
||||
|
||||
showdata(string s){
|
||||
llSetText(s,<1,1,.6>,1.0);
|
||||
}
|
||||
|
||||
flightSound(){
|
||||
vector vel = llGetVel();
|
||||
float speed = llVecMag(vel);
|
||||
if (speed <=15){
|
||||
//gTurnMulti=1.012345;
|
||||
gNewSound = gSoundLoopIdle;
|
||||
} else if (speed >=30){
|
||||
// gTurnMulti=2.012345;
|
||||
gNewSound = gSoundLoopSlow;
|
||||
} else {
|
||||
// gTurnMulti=3.012345;
|
||||
gNewSound = gSoundLoopAggressive;
|
||||
}
|
||||
|
||||
if (gOldSound != gNewSound){
|
||||
llLoopSound(gNewSound,1.0);
|
||||
gOldSound = gNewSound;
|
||||
}
|
||||
}
|
||||
|
||||
default {
|
||||
|
||||
on_rez(integer param) {
|
||||
llResetScript();
|
||||
}
|
||||
|
||||
state_entry(){
|
||||
llListen(DragonChannel,"","","");
|
||||
rotation SitRot = llEuler2Rot(DEG_TO_RAD * gSitRot);
|
||||
llSitTarget(gSitPos, SitRot);
|
||||
llSetStatus(STATUS_PHYSICS, FALSE);
|
||||
init_engine();
|
||||
}
|
||||
|
||||
changed(integer change){
|
||||
if (change & CHANGED_LINK) {
|
||||
dragonState = "sitting";
|
||||
key kWhoSat= llAvatarOnSitTarget();
|
||||
if (osIsNpc(kWhoSat)){
|
||||
osNpcStopAnimation(kWhoSat,"sit"); // fkb
|
||||
NPCAnimate(gDragonSitAnim1 ,gDragonSitAnim1Timeout);
|
||||
llSay(0,"Ready!");
|
||||
}
|
||||
} else {
|
||||
llSetStatus(STATUS_PHYSICS, FALSE);
|
||||
gRun = FALSE;
|
||||
init_engine();
|
||||
llTriggerSound(gSoundStop,1);
|
||||
llStopAnimation(gDrivingAnim);
|
||||
llPushObject(gAgent, <0,3,20>, ZERO_VECTOR, FALSE);
|
||||
llSetTimerEvent(0.0);
|
||||
llStopSound();
|
||||
llReleaseControls();
|
||||
llClearCameraParams();
|
||||
llSetCameraParams([CAMERA_ACTIVE, 0]);
|
||||
llSetText("",<0,0,0>,1.0);
|
||||
|
||||
}
|
||||
}
|
||||
|
||||
link_message(integer sender_number, integer number, string message, key id)
|
||||
{
|
||||
DEBUG("Link Msg : " + message);
|
||||
if (message == "Seated")
|
||||
{
|
||||
gAgent = id;
|
||||
|
||||
llSetStatus(STATUS_PHYSICS, TRUE);
|
||||
llSetStatus(STATUS_ROTATE_Y,TRUE);
|
||||
|
||||
init_PhysEng();
|
||||
|
||||
|
||||
set_engine();
|
||||
DEBUG("Perms request");
|
||||
|
||||
DEBUG("Agent: " + gAgent);
|
||||
llRequestPermissions(gAgent, PERMISSION_TRIGGER_ANIMATION | PERMISSION_TAKE_CONTROLS | PERMISSION_CONTROL_CAMERA | PERMISSION_TRACK_CAMERA);
|
||||
|
||||
|
||||
|
||||
} else if (message == "Unseated") {
|
||||
|
||||
SafeMode(); // shut down physics
|
||||
llReleaseControls();
|
||||
llSetStatus(STATUS_PHYSICS, FALSE);
|
||||
|
||||
DEBUG("NPC Key to delete = :" + (string) gNPCKey);
|
||||
|
||||
if (gNPCKey != NULL_KEY)
|
||||
osNpcRemove(gNPCKey);
|
||||
|
||||
llSetTimerEvent(0.0);
|
||||
llSetText("",<0,0,0>,1.0);
|
||||
|
||||
if (gInProduction)
|
||||
llDie();
|
||||
|
||||
} else if (message == "NPCkey") {
|
||||
|
||||
gNPCKey = id;
|
||||
DEBUG("NPC Key located:" + (string) gNPCKey);
|
||||
}
|
||||
|
||||
}
|
||||
|
||||
run_time_permissions(integer perm){
|
||||
|
||||
DEBUG("permissions = " + (string) perm);
|
||||
|
||||
if (perm & PERMISSION_TRIGGER_ANIMATION) {
|
||||
DEBUG("Animation granted");
|
||||
llStopAnimation("sit");
|
||||
AvatarAnimate(gAvatarSitAnim);
|
||||
}
|
||||
|
||||
if (perm & PERMISSION_TAKE_CONTROLS) {
|
||||
DEBUG("Controls granted");
|
||||
gGear = 0; // LIST INDEX STARTS @ 0
|
||||
llTakeControls(CONTROL_FWD | CONTROL_BACK | CONTROL_DOWN | CONTROL_UP | CONTROL_RIGHT | CONTROL_LEFT | CONTROL_ROT_RIGHT | CONTROL_ROT_LEFT, TRUE, FALSE);
|
||||
}
|
||||
|
||||
if (perm & PERMISSION_CONTROL_CAMERA) {
|
||||
DEBUG("Camera granted");
|
||||
if (gCamFixed == 1) {
|
||||
init_fixedCam(0);
|
||||
} else {
|
||||
init_followCam();
|
||||
}
|
||||
}
|
||||
gRun = TRUE;
|
||||
llTriggerSound(gSoundStartup,1.0);
|
||||
flightSound();
|
||||
llShout(3454,"rez");
|
||||
|
||||
llSay(0,"Page UP and Page Down Keys go up and down. Up and Down Arrow Keys move forward or backward and Left and Right Arrow Keys turn.");
|
||||
llSay(0,"Shift + Right Arrow Key to speed up and Shift + Left Arrow Key to slow down.");
|
||||
|
||||
llSay(0,"Almost ready... please wait for your dragon to arrive.");
|
||||
|
||||
}
|
||||
|
||||
|
||||
|
||||
control(key id, integer held, integer change){
|
||||
if(! gRun)
|
||||
return;
|
||||
|
||||
vector vel = llGetVel();
|
||||
vector speedvec = llGetVel() / llGetRot();
|
||||
gSpeed = llVecMag(vel);
|
||||
vector linear;
|
||||
|
||||
|
||||
if (gSpeed > 3) {
|
||||
if (dragonState != "flyingfast")
|
||||
dragonState = "flyingfast";
|
||||
NPCAnimate(gDragonFlyFastAnim,gDragonFlyFastAnimTimeout);
|
||||
} else if (gSpeed > .1) {
|
||||
if (dragonState != "flyingslow")
|
||||
dragonState = "flyingslow";
|
||||
NPCAnimate(gDragonFlySlowAnim,gDragonFlySlowAnimTimeout);
|
||||
}
|
||||
|
||||
gTurnRatio = llList2Float(gTurnRatioList,gGear);
|
||||
|
||||
if ((held & change & CONTROL_RIGHT) || ((gGear >= 11) && (held & CONTROL_RIGHT))){
|
||||
gGear=gGear+1;
|
||||
if (gGear < 0) gGear = 0;
|
||||
if (gGear > 11) gGear = 11;
|
||||
gearshift(gGear);
|
||||
}
|
||||
|
||||
if ((held & change & CONTROL_LEFT) || ((gGear >= 11) && (held & CONTROL_LEFT))){
|
||||
gGear=gGear-1;
|
||||
if (gGear < 0) gGear = 0;
|
||||
if (gGear > 11) gGear = 11;
|
||||
gearshift(gGear);
|
||||
|
||||
}
|
||||
|
||||
if (held & CONTROL_FWD){
|
||||
|
||||
powershift(gGear);
|
||||
llSetVehicleVectorParam(VEHICLE_LINEAR_MOTOR_DIRECTION, <gGearPower,0,0>);
|
||||
gMoving=1;
|
||||
|
||||
}
|
||||
|
||||
if (held & CONTROL_BACK){
|
||||
llSetVehicleVectorParam(VEHICLE_LINEAR_MOTOR_DIRECTION, <gReversePower,0,0>);
|
||||
llSetCameraParams([CAMERA_BEHINDNESS_ANGLE,-45.0]);
|
||||
llSetCameraParams([CAMERA_DISTANCE,8.0]);
|
||||
gTurnRatio = -2.0;
|
||||
}
|
||||
if (~held & change & CONTROL_FWD){
|
||||
if (gGear > 9){
|
||||
gGear = 3;
|
||||
}
|
||||
}
|
||||
|
||||
|
||||
showdata(llGetSubString((string)(gSpeed*2.23692912),0,2) + " mph");
|
||||
|
||||
|
||||
vector AngularMotor;
|
||||
AngularMotor.y = 0;
|
||||
if (held & (CONTROL_ROT_RIGHT)){
|
||||
if (gGear<3){
|
||||
AngularMotor.x += ((gTurnRatio/gTurnMulti)*1);
|
||||
AngularMotor.z -= ((gTurnRatio*gTurnMulti)/1);
|
||||
}else if(gGear==3){
|
||||
AngularMotor.x += ((gTurnRatio/gTurnMulti)*1.5);
|
||||
AngularMotor.z -= ((gTurnRatio/gTurnMulti)/2);
|
||||
}else{
|
||||
AngularMotor.x += ((gTurnRatio/gTurnMulti)*2);
|
||||
AngularMotor.z -= ((gTurnRatio/gTurnMulti)/8);
|
||||
}
|
||||
|
||||
}
|
||||
|
||||
if (held & (CONTROL_ROT_LEFT)){
|
||||
if (gGear<3){
|
||||
AngularMotor.x -= ((gTurnRatio/gTurnMulti)*1);
|
||||
AngularMotor.z += ((gTurnRatio*gTurnMulti)/1);
|
||||
}else if (gGear==3){
|
||||
AngularMotor.x -= ((gTurnRatio/gTurnMulti)*1);
|
||||
AngularMotor.z += ((gTurnRatio/gTurnMulti)/2);
|
||||
}else{
|
||||
AngularMotor.x -= ((gTurnRatio/gTurnMulti)*1);
|
||||
AngularMotor.z += ((gTurnRatio/gTurnMulti)/8);
|
||||
}
|
||||
|
||||
|
||||
}
|
||||
// going up or stop going up
|
||||
if(held & CONTROL_UP) {
|
||||
if(gGear!=0){
|
||||
linear = <gGearPower,0,gVerticalThrust*gGear>;
|
||||
llSetVehicleVectorParam(VEHICLE_LINEAR_MOTOR_DIRECTION, linear);
|
||||
AngularMotor.y -= 0.5; //((gTurnRatio/gTurnMulti)*1);
|
||||
}else{
|
||||
linear =<0,0,gVerticalThrust>;
|
||||
llSetVehicleVectorParam(VEHICLE_LINEAR_MOTOR_DIRECTION, linear);
|
||||
}
|
||||
} else if (change & CONTROL_UP) {
|
||||
if(gGear!=0){
|
||||
linear = <gGearPower,0,0>;
|
||||
llSetVehicleVectorParam(VEHICLE_LINEAR_MOTOR_DIRECTION,linear);
|
||||
AngularMotor.y = 0;
|
||||
}else{
|
||||
linear = <0,0,0>;
|
||||
llSetVehicleVectorParam(VEHICLE_LINEAR_MOTOR_DIRECTION, linear);
|
||||
}
|
||||
}
|
||||
|
||||
|
||||
|
||||
// going down or stop going down
|
||||
|
||||
if(held & CONTROL_DOWN) {
|
||||
if(gGear!=0){
|
||||
linear = <gGearPower,0,-gVerticalThrust*gGear>;
|
||||
llSetVehicleVectorParam(VEHICLE_LINEAR_MOTOR_DIRECTION, linear);
|
||||
AngularMotor.y += 0.5; //((gTurnRatio/gTurnMulti)*1);
|
||||
}else{
|
||||
linear = <0,0,-gVerticalThrust>;
|
||||
llSetVehicleVectorParam(VEHICLE_LINEAR_MOTOR_DIRECTION, linear);
|
||||
}
|
||||
} else if (change & CONTROL_DOWN) {
|
||||
if(gGear!=0){
|
||||
linear = <gGearPower,0,0>;
|
||||
llSetVehicleVectorParam(VEHICLE_LINEAR_MOTOR_DIRECTION, linear);
|
||||
AngularMotor.y = 0;
|
||||
}else{
|
||||
linear = <0,0,0>;
|
||||
llSetVehicleVectorParam(VEHICLE_LINEAR_MOTOR_DIRECTION, <0,0,0>);
|
||||
}
|
||||
}
|
||||
llSetVehicleVectorParam(VEHICLE_ANGULAR_MOTOR_DIRECTION, AngularMotor);
|
||||
|
||||
if (gDebug)
|
||||
{
|
||||
showdata((string) AngularMotor + ":" + (string) linear);
|
||||
}
|
||||
}
|
||||
touch_start(integer total_number){
|
||||
if (gAgent != NULL_KEY){
|
||||
menu(llDetectedKey(0), "\nDriver's Menu.", MENU_MAIN);
|
||||
}
|
||||
}
|
||||
|
||||
listen(integer channel,string name,key id,string message){
|
||||
DEBUG(message);
|
||||
if (channel == DragonChannel && (key) message == llGetKey())
|
||||
{
|
||||
|
||||
if (gAgent != NULL_KEY)
|
||||
llSay(DragonChannelBack, (string) gAgent);
|
||||
return;
|
||||
}
|
||||
|
||||
|
||||
llListenRemove(menu_handler);
|
||||
llSetTimerEvent(0);
|
||||
|
||||
if (message == "Align"){
|
||||
llSay(0, "All lined up. Go!");
|
||||
nearestpi();
|
||||
}
|
||||
else if (message == "Steam"){
|
||||
llMessageLinked(LINK_SET,1, "steam","");
|
||||
Steam();
|
||||
}
|
||||
else if (message == "Flame"){
|
||||
llMessageLinked(LINK_SET,1, "flame","");
|
||||
Flame();
|
||||
}
|
||||
else if (message == "Growl"){
|
||||
llMessageLinked(LINK_SET,1, "flame","");
|
||||
Growl();
|
||||
}
|
||||
else if (message == "Help"){
|
||||
llWhisper(0,"Hover Mode: Page UP and Page Down Keys controls elevation, Up and Down Arrow Keys to move forward or backward and finally Left and Right Arrow Keys to spin left or right.");
|
||||
llWhisper(0,"Fly Mode: UP and Page Down Keys controls elevation, Up and Down Arrow Keys to move forward or backward and finally Left and Right Arrow Keys to roll left or right.");
|
||||
llWhisper(0,"Speed: Shift + Right Arrow Key to speed up and Shift + Left Arrow Key to slow down.");
|
||||
}
|
||||
else if (message == "Remove NPC"){
|
||||
osNpcRemove(llGetObjectDesc());
|
||||
}
|
||||
}
|
||||
|
||||
timer(){
|
||||
llListenRemove(menu_handler);
|
||||
llSetTimerEvent(0.0);
|
||||
|
||||
if (dragonState == "flyingslow")
|
||||
{
|
||||
NPCAnimate(gDragonFlySlowAnim,gDragonFlySlowAnimTimeout);
|
||||
|
||||
} else if (dragonState == "flyingfast") {
|
||||
NPCAnimate(gDragonFlyFastAnim,gDragonFlyFastAnimTimeout );
|
||||
} else if (dragonState == "sitting"){
|
||||
float rand = llFrand(5);
|
||||
if (rand < 2.5)
|
||||
NPCAnimate(gDragonSitAnim1,gDragonSitAnim1Timeout);
|
||||
else
|
||||
NPCAnimate(gDragonSitAnim2,gDragonSitAnim2Timeout);
|
||||
}
|
||||
}
|
||||
}
